3D Printing in Oral Surgery
To enhance the field of oral surgery, you can explore the subtopic of 3D printing in dental surgery. This cutting-edge modern technology has the potential to reinvent the means dental surgeons operate and treat patients. Right here are four essential ways in which 3D printing is shaping the area:
- ** Customized Surgical Guides **: 3D printing permits the production of highly accurate and patient-specific surgical guides, enhancing the precision and effectiveness of treatments.

-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, decreasing the need for conventional implanting methods and boosting healing and healing time.
- ** Education and learning and Training **: 3D printing can be made use of to create practical medical versions for instructional functions, permitting oral doctors to exercise intricate procedures prior to executing them on individuals.
With its potential to improve accuracy, personalization, and training, 3D printing is an amazing growth in the field of dental surgery.
Minimally Intrusive Methods
To further progress the field of dental surgery, accept the potential of minimally intrusive strategies that can substantially profit both specialists and patients alike.
Minimally invasive methods are reinventing the area by reducing surgical trauma, reducing post-operative discomfort, and speeding up the recovery procedure. These methods entail making use of smaller incisions and specialized tools to perform procedures with accuracy and performance.
By utilizing innovative imaging innovation, such as cone light beam computed tomography (CBCT), cosmetic surgeons can accurately plan and execute surgical treatments with very little invasiveness.
